数据库教程:MySQL用户密码中的特殊字符叹号(!)的妙用分享

使用叹号(!)禁止用户终端进入的一个方法。
代码如下:
mysql>grantallprivilegesonwubx.*to‘wubx’@’172.16.100.185′identifiedby‘fd52!wubx&,’;
QueryOK,0rowsaffected(0.00sec)
mysql>quit;
#mysql-h172.16.100.185-uwubx-pfd52!wubx&,
-bash:!wubx@,:eventnotfound
仔细看一下,原来他把!后面的字符串做为命令执行了。又试了一个Navicat的管理端,也一样存在密码不正常的问题。

在测一下程序方面是不是可以用,写一个PHP测一下。
代码如下:
$link=mysql_connect(‘172.16.100.185′,’wubx’,’fd52!wubx&,’);
if(!link){
die(‘Couldnotconnect:’.mysql_error());
}
echo‘Connectedsuccessfully’;mysql_close($link);
?>
#phptestdb.php
Connectedsuccessfully
还看程序中能正常识别。
PHP还是可以OK通过的。

您可能感兴趣的文章:VPS下修改MySQLroot用户密码的方法忘记mysql数据库root用户密码重置方法[图文]mysql修改用户密码图文介绍mysql修改用户密码的方法和mysql忘记密码的解决方法使用phpMyAdmin修改MySQL数据库root用户密码的方法详解MySQL的用户密码过期功能

标签: 字符 特殊字符 SQL

MySQL 修改数据库名称的一个新奇方法

MySQL5.1主从同步出现Relay log read failure错误解决方法

上述就是数据库技术:MySQL用户密码中的特殊字符叹号(!)的妙用分享的全部内容,如果对大家有所用处且需要了解更多关于mysql数据库学习教程,希望大家多多关注—计算机技术网(www.ctvol.com)!

本文来自网络收集,不代表计算机技术网立场,如涉及侵权请联系管理员删除。

ctvol管理联系方式QQ:251552304

本文章地址:https://www.ctvol.com/dtteaching/911195.html

(0)
上一篇 2021年10月25日
下一篇 2021年10月25日

精彩推荐